That Night

Another tear is shed
From already swollen eyes
Pain will not cease
A death of a loved one
Is too painful
Words can not emerge
Just whimpers and tears
Nothing but pain
The night my cousin died
I felt it in my heart
It broke into pieces

Alcohol was involved
It was the main cause
He drank, so did she
They fought
Loves little quarrels
He got out of the car
In a fit of rage
He began to walk home
Just a few minutes later
She lit a cigarette
Not paying attention to the road

It was all over
She hit him with her car
Her own boyfriend
He lay there on the road, lifeless
With a crushed in face and chest
He was killed instantly
No turning back
My cousin was gone
I lost him forever
His voice
His Smile

Tears are shed
From swollen eyes
This pain will last forever
